Buttons are bursting, brows are sweating and chairs are creaking under the weight of this week's full-fat, full-flavour feeding frenzy. Yelpers have scoffed their way through London's all-you-can-eat delights to bring you our belly-bursting guide to getting your buffet on. Loosen your trousers as we show you how to stuff your face in style.

"Hidden away in an unlikely pub, the Old Justice is a Korean BBQ that offers a meat-centric buffet for £16.99 a head." Zara L got her chops around some of the "star players including beef, pork belly, pork loin and something else a bit piggy." That'll put a curl in your tail! Buffet buff Carolina G dives into a Brazilian bonanza at Rodizio Rico: "For £21.50, it's all you can eat, so be sure to take sweat pants... it really is as much as you can handle!" Penny pinching palate? Matt J fills his face for a fiver in The Oriental Canteen. "It does what it says on the tin: quality, cheap, fast, buffet Chinese food."

For the guilt free gluttons among us, Ptooch offers nibblers like Li-mei H a lighter alternative. "Think of your annoying friends that magically make wonderful tasting things out of vegetables – these are the people making the salad here." Aaron B happily grazes Little Bay's buffet: "We've all had greasy, salty slop dumped in stainless steel. Rather than this, there's a well thought out selection of Mediterranean selections. The lentil and beetroot salad is divine!" Larissa D fills up on organic goodness at Alara Wholefoods. "You'll like this little grocery store if you come from vegetarian-organic-hippie-health-conscious stock." Don't miss the "delicious vegetarian grub from the hot bar." Mmmm... crunchy!

Prefer big to buffet? Don S delights "in the enormous portions" at Gallipoli Café Bistro. "We ordered the mezze for only a few pounds expecting just a couple dips and snacks, but it was a meal in itself! We walked out with happy stuffed bellies." And a stuffed wallet to boot! Gold Lee "has a fantastic, varied menu that's not too expensive," says Pete L. "But be aware, the words 'portion control' are not in their vocabulary." Finally, "if you're going to stuff your face," Molly K suggests you do it at the Blue Anchor. You'll find "huge portions of the best baby back ribs this side of the Atlantic." ... Burp!
